Troubleshooting Common Login Issues

Now, what happens if you hit a snag? Don't sweat it, guys! Login problems are super common, and usually, there's a simple fix. The most frequent culprit is a forgotten password. Most login pages have a 'Forgot Password?' or 'Reset Password' link. Click on that, and you'll typically be prompted to enter the email address associated with your account. You'll then receive an email with instructions on how to create a new password. Make sure to check your spam/junk folder for this email too, just in case! Another common issue is a mistyped username or password. Double-check that you haven't accidentally swapped letters, missed a number, or included an extra space. Passwords are case-sensitive, so ensure your Caps Lock is off or on as required. If you're still struggling, it might be an issue with your browser. Try clearing your browser's cache and cookies, or try logging in using a different web browser (like Chrome, Firefox, or Edge). Sometimes, outdated browser versions can cause compatibility problems. Ensure your browser is updated to the latest version. If you're an administrator or teacher having trouble logging in, especially if you manage multiple accounts, ensure you're using the correct administrator credentials. Sometimes, there's a separate login portal for administrators. If none of these common fixes work, the best course of action is to contact New Wave Mental Maths customer support. They have a dedicated team ready to help you resolve any persistent login issues. Look for a 'Contact Us' or 'Support' link on their website. They can usually help you regain access quickly. The Importance of Mental Maths Skills

Let's chat for a sec about why mental maths is such a big deal, guys. It's not just about getting the right answer quickly; it's about building a fundamental understanding of numbers and how they work. When kids practice mental math, they're developing crucial cognitive skills like problem-solving, critical thinking, and memory. Think about it: every time they solve a problem in their head, they're strengthening their working memory and their ability to manipulate numbers. This isn't just helpful for math class; these skills are transferable to pretty much every area of life, from managing pocket money to making quick calculations when shopping. New Wave Mental Maths is specifically designed to hone these abilities. By providing a structured and engaging way to practice, it helps children build confidence in their mathematical abilities. When students can confidently perform calculations in their head, they're less likely to feel anxious about math and more likely to engage with more complex problems. This foundation is essential for future academic success, particularly in STEM fields. Moreover, strong mental math skills foster numeracy, which is a vital life skill. Being comfortable with numbers allows individuals to make informed decisions in various personal and professional contexts.
